Hanako-San, also known as Toire no Hanako-san (トイレのはなこさん, "Hanako of the Toilet"), is a villainous yokai from Japanese folklore. Hanako-San herself is a popular urban legend, comparable to Bloody Mary for the west.

Due to its nature as a urban legend, there is various origins explaining how Hanako-San became a youkai. Some notable origins has Hanako-San being the ghost of a girl who was murdered while playing hide-and-seek during a World War II air raid, a victim of a plane crash, or the lingering soul after a successful suicide. Regardless of origin, the story mostly agree that she died in the third stall of the third bathroom, and her specter now resides in there. To summon Hanako-San, the person summoning her must walk into a girl's bathroom, knock thrice, and ask if she is there. Depending on the version, the summoner might find themselves being dragged off to Hell (either by an ethereal hand or Hanako-San herself) or become the latest meal for a three-headed lizard.
